Methods, systems, and devices that include computer programs encoded on computer storage media for training multi-party secure logistic regression models (SLRMs) using secret sharing techniques. One method is to use secret sharing (SS) to split the sample training data for a secure logistic regression model (SLRM) into multiple shares, where each share is a secure compute node (SCN). Iteratively updates the parameters associated with the SLRM using the steps and each share of the sample training data distributed to, and the iterative updates continue until predetermined conditions emerge. Includes steps and steps that iteratively update the parameters associated with SLRM and then output training results configured for use by each SCN.
展开▼